This video is for beginners and moderate level producers using FL Studio 20. You will learn how to chop and edit samples using the plug-in called Edison. Personally, I use this tool to do four primary tasks:
1. Chopping samples
2. Chopping drums
3. Finding the key to 808's
4. Resampling to find the key of any sample
